Raspberry Pi 5 is the latest addition to the Raspberry Pi lineup. Compared to its predecessors, it boasts impressive enhancements, including faster Broadcom BCM2712 SoC, with 2.4GHz ARM Cortex-A76 CPU and a VideoCore VII GPU that supports OpenGL ES 3.1 and Vulkan 1.2. A new disaggregated chiplet architecture improves the digital functions of the board. The intricately designed RP1 is the new I/O controller for Raspberry Pi 5 and strengthens the USB, ethernet, camera, display and general-purpose interfaces. The Renesas DA9091 PMIC, comes with a real-time clock, which has circuitry for external power-supply, and a PC-style power button, which supports hard and soft power-on/off events.
